Where each one falls short

Documented limitations, not opinions. Every one is a constraint you would hit in normal use.

Guidewire ClaimCenter

  • Enterprise pricing not published; requires demo request and sales consultation

QQCatalyst

  • Vertafore development investment is concentrated on AMS360 and Sagitta, so QQCatalyst receives maintenance rather than significant new capability and buyers should plan for that.
  • Leaving any agency management system is punishing because carrier download connections and years of policy history are bound to the vendor, and QQCatalyst is no exception.
  • Reporting is basic compared with AMS360, so agencies that grow into wanting book analysis end up exporting data and rebuilding reports outside the system.
  • Commercial lines servicing, particularly schedules, certificates at volume and complex account structures, is handled less thoroughly than in systems designed for larger agencies.
  • The upgrade path within the Vertafore portfolio is a migration, not a switch, so growth into AMS360 carries a second implementation and a second data conversion cost.

QQCatalyst: Why is switching agency systems so hard?

Because carrier download is the moat. Re-establishing download across every carrier and migrating policy history is the real cost, and it dwarfs the software fee.

QQCatalyst: Who should not buy it?

Agencies with substantial commercial lines complexity or an acquisition strategy, both of which push you towards AMS360 or Applied Epic sooner than you expect.
